Arkansas Tech Women’s Cross Country remained fourth in this week’s latest NCAA Division II South Regional rankings that are compiled by the United States Track & Field and Cross Country Coaches Associaton (USTFCCCA).

Tech was ranked fourth in the Preseason Division II South Regional rankings that were released prior to the beginning of the season, before being ranked fourth in the past seven regular season polls.

The USTFCCCA NCAA Division II region poll will be released every week during the regular season. The poll ranks the Top 10 men’s and women’s cross country teams in each of the eight NCAA regions. Eight regional representatives coordinate the voting in their region with input from the coaches.

Tech remained fourth this week after being idle from competition this past weekend.

Tampa, the three-time defending South Regional champions, continues to headline this week’s seventh regular season poll and the Spartans are followed by Alabama-Huntsville, who remains at No. 2 and Harding is at No. 3 once again this week.

Following Tech in the poll is Palm Beach Atlantic at No. 5, while West Florida falls one spot to No. 6 and Delta State falls one spot to No. 7. West Alabama drops one spot to No. 8 and the Tigers are followed by Nova Southeastern at No. 9 and Valdosta State at No. 10.

Tech will return to action this weekend when they compete at the 2010 Gulf South Conference Championship Meet on Saturday. This year’s meet will once again be held at Veterans Park in Hoover, Ala.
